Scenic Canal Cruise Experience

Set out on a breathtaking voyage through Amsterdam’s historic city center with a Scenic Canal Cruise Experience. This cruise takes you along picturesque canal cruise routes, allowing you to learn about the enchanting beauty of the UNESCO heritage site.
As you glide through the serene waters, you’ll pass by iconic sites such as the Anne Frank House, the Rijksmuseum, and the Westerkerk. These architectural marvels and historical landmarks dot the cityscape, providing a feast for the eyes.
The knowledgeable guide on board will provide fascinating insights into the city’s rich history and point out hidden gems along the way. Exploring Amsterdam’s Jewish Cultural Quarter

Discover the rich cultural heritage of Amsterdam’s Jewish community as you explore the vibrant Jewish Cultural Quarter.
Enjoy the history and heritage of this significant community through a visit to five different locations.
Begin your culture at the Jewish Historical Museum, where you can explore the fascinating stories and artifacts that showcase the Jewish experience in Amsterdam.
Next, make your way to the Portuguese Synagogue, a stunning example of 17th-century architecture. As you wander through the peaceful courtyard and explore the synagogue’s interior, you’ll gain a deeper understanding of the Jewish faith and its place in Dutch history.
Continue your journey at the Hollandsche Schouwburg, a former theater that serves as a memorial to the victims of the Holocaust.
Finally, visit the National Holocaust Memorial and the Children’s Memorial to pay your respects and reflect on the tragic events that occurred during World War II.
This exploration of Amsterdam’s Jewish Cultural Quarter promises to be a moving and educational experience, offering a glimpse into the rich tapestry of Jewish life in the city.
